Win10上轻松配置MySQL数据库指南
mysql window10 配置

首页 2025-07-19 01:50:21



MySQL在Windows10上的配置指南 在Windows10操作系统上配置MySQL数据库,是许多开发者和数据库管理员的常见任务

    MySQL作为一个开源的关系型数据库管理系统(RDBMS),以其高性能、可靠性和易用性而闻名

    本文将详细介绍如何在Windows10环境下安装和配置MySQL,确保你能够顺利搭建起数据库环境,为后续的开发和管理工作打下坚实的基础

     一、准备工作 在开始安装之前,你需要做好以下准备工作: 1.访问MySQL官网:首先,你需要访问MySQL的官方网站(【https://dev.mysql.com/downloads/mysql/】(https://dev.mysql.com/downloads/mysql/)),这是获取最新安装包和相关文档的最佳途径

     2.选择安装包:在下载页面,你会看到多种安装包选项

    对于初学者来说,建议选择完整版的MySQL Installer,因为它包含了所有必要的组件,方便离线安装

    此外,你还可以选择Web版,但请注意,安装过程中可能会从互联网下载所需组件

     3.检查系统要求:确保你的Windows 10系统满足MySQL的最低硬件和软件要求

    通常,现代版本的Windows10都能够很好地支持MySQL

     二、下载与安装MySQL 1.下载安装包:在MySQL官网选择适合Windows平台的安装包,并点击下载

    下载完成后,双击安装包以启动MySQL Installer

     2.启动安装向导:在欢迎界面点击“下一步”继续

    MySQL Installer提供了多种安装选项,你可以根据自己的需求进行选择

     - Developer Default:安装MySQL Server、Workbench和其他开发工具

    适合初学者和开发人员

     - Server Only:只安装MySQL Server

    适合需要最小安装的生产环境

     - Client Only:只安装客户端工具

    适合需要与MySQL服务器交互的客户端应用程序

     - Full:安装所有组件

    适合需要完整功能的用户

     - Custom:自定义选择组件

    适合需要特定组件的高级用户

     3.选择安装位置:安装程序默认将MySQL安装在`C:Program FilesMySQLMySQL Server X.X`

    你可以选择其他位置,但通常建议使用默认位置

     4.安装依赖项:MySQL Installer可能会检查并安装一些必要的依赖项

    点击“执行”以安装这些依赖项

     三、配置MySQL Server 安装完成后,你需要对MySQL Server进行配置

    以下是配置步骤: 1.选择配置类型:通常选择“Development Machine”(开发机器)作为配置类型,它适合大多数开发者使用

    如果你打算在生产环境中使用MySQL,可以选择“Server Machine”或“Dedicated MySQL Server Machine”

     2.选择数据库引擎:一般选择默认选项即可

    MySQL默认使用InnoDB存储引擎,它提供了事务支持、行级锁定和外键约束等高级功能

     3.设置端口号:默认端口号是3306

    除非有特殊要求,否则可以保留默认设置

     4.配置字符集:建议选择UTF-8编码,以确保支持多语言字符

    这对于国际化应用程序尤为重要

     5.设置root用户密码:输入并确认root用户的密码

    请务必记住这个密码,因为它用于管理数据库

     6.创建其他用户(可选):如果需要,还可以创建其他用户,并设置相应权限

    这有助于实现数据库的细粒度访问控制

     配置完成后,点击“执行”以应用设置

    安装程序会开始配置MySQL Server,这可能需要几分钟时间

    安装完成后,MySQL Server应该会自动启动

     四、验证安装与配置 你可以通过以下几种方式验证MySQL的安装和配置是否成功: 1.检查MySQL服务状态:你可以通过系统托盘的MySQL图标或使用Windows服务管理工具来检查MySQL服务的状态

    确保MySQL服务正在运行

     2.使用MySQL Workbench:如果你选择了安装MySQL Workbench,可以打开它并尝试创建新的连接

    输入连接名称、主机名(通常是localhost)、端口号(默认是3306)以及之前设置的root用户密码

    点击“测试连接”,如果能成功连接到MySQL服务器,说明安装成功

     3.检查MySQL版本:打开命令提示符(CMD),输入`mysql --version`并按回车

    如果MySQL正常安装并配置好,你将看到类似于`mysql Ver8.0.XX for Win64 on x86_64(MySQL Community Server - GPL)`的版本信息

     4.登录MySQL:在命令提示符中输入`mysql -u root -p`并按回车

    系统会提示你输入之前设置的root用户密码

    输入正确的密码后,你将进入MySQL的命令行界面,显示`mysql`提示符

    此时,你可以输入SQL语句来管理和操作数据库

     五、配置环境变量(可选) 为了在命令行中方便地使用MySQL,你可以将MySQL的安装目录添加到系统的环境变量中: 1.右键点击桌面上的“此电脑”图标,选择“属性”

     2. 点击“高级系统设置”,在系统属性对话框中,点击“环境变量”

     3. 在“系统变量”部分找到变量名为Path的项,选中它,点击“编辑”

     4. 点击“新建”,然后输入MySQL的bin目录路径,例如`C:Program FilesMySQLMySQL Server X.Xbin`

     5. 点击“确定”保存设置

     配置完成后,你可以在任何命令行窗口中直接输入`mysql`命令来启动MySQL客户端

     六、常见问题与解决方案 在安装和配置MySQL过程中,你可能会遇到一些常见问题

    以下是一些常见问题的解决方案: 1.安装失败:确保你的系统满足MySQL的最低要求,并检查是否有任何安全软件阻止安装过程

     2.无法启动服务:检查MySQL服务是否已正确配置为自动启动,并确保没有端口冲突

     3.连接失败:确保MySQL服务器正在运行,并检查连接信息(如主机名、端口号和密码)是否正确

     4.字符集问题:如果在存储和检索数据时遇到字符集问题,请确保你的数据库、表和列使用了正确的字符集和排序规则

     七、总结 通过本文的详细步骤和指南,你应该能够在Windows10上顺利安装和配置MySQL数据库

    MySQL作为一个强大的关系型数据库管理系统,将为你提供高效、可靠的数据存储和访问能力

    无论你是初学者还是经验丰富的开发者

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道